Start with your business strategy — not the tech 

Before upgrading or adopting new systems, take a step back and consider your goals. Ask yourself the following questions: 

  • What are your organisation’s goals for the next 12–24 months? 
  • Are you aiming to grow revenue or expand into new markets? 
  • Is customer experience a top priority? 
  • Do you need to reduce costs or improve efficiency? 

Once you’re clear on the bigger picture, you can identify which systems can genuinely support you and help you achieve those goals. The best IT strategies are not built on the latest trends. Instead, they are built on your priorities. 

Involve IT in your strategy planning early 

IT teams are often brought into business decisions late in the process - after budgets, timelines, and outcomes have already been defined. It happens all the time but it’s never useful! To align your IT effectively, your IT team need a seat at the table from the very beginning. 

When your IT teams understand the goals you have, they can: 

  • Recommend solutions that fit  
  • Highlight technical risks or opportunities early 
  • Ensure scalability and security are factored into every project 

By using a more collaborative approach, you can bridge the gap between technology and business goals. 

Focus on measurable outcomes 

When setting any business goals, they should be achievable with measurable steps throughout to see progress. It is important to define the key metrics that connect technology to the overall business goals. For example: 

Customer experience: Faster response times, better self-service option 

  • Efficiency: Reduced manual tasks, improved uptime 
  • Security: Fewer incidents and faster recovery times 
  • Growth: Improved data insights, better scalability 

Measuring these outcomes keeps your IT strategy accountable and demonstrates its value to the wider organisation. 

Prioritise cybersecurity 

No business is safe without a cybersecurity strategy in place. A cyberattack or system outage can instantly derail progress towards your goals. 

Make sure your IT partner or internal team has frameworks in place for: 

  • Threat detection and response 
  • Data backup and recovery 
  • Security awareness training 
  • Compliance with industry standards 

When IT is secure and resilient, your business can move forward with confidence. 

Empower your people 

Technology should make your employees’ lives easier not more complicated. Make sure you understand how your teams actually work before implementing new systems that could complicate things. 

Invest in training, user-friendly systems, and collaboration tools that empower your staff to achieve their best. The more confident and capable your people are with technology, the more value your business gains from it.
